Understanding Sperm Donation
Sperm donation is a specialized assisted reproduction technique used when male fertility is compromised, or when single women and same-sex couples wish to conceive. Healthy donor sperm is carefully screened for medical, genetic, and infectious conditions to ensure safety and increase the chance of successful conception. Who Can Benefit from Sperm Donation?
Sperm donation provides an opportunity for individuals or couples facing fertility challenges. Common situations include:
- Men with low sperm count, poor sperm quality, or genetic disorders.
- Single women planning to conceive without a male partner.
- Same-sex female couples seeking pregnancy.
- Couples with previous unsuccessful fertility treatments.
The Sperm Donation Process
The process involves careful screening and matching to ensure the best outcomes. Key steps include:
- Donor Screening: Comprehensive medical, genetic, and infectious disease tests.
- Consent & Counseling: Ensuring informed consent and emotional support.
- Sample Collection: Donor sperm is collected and processed under controlled conditions.
- Fertilization: Used in intrauterine insemination (IUI) or IVF depending on individual treatment plans.
- Follow-Up: Monitoring and support throughout conception and pregnancy.
